Course Details


Media Planning Fundamentals •br> Understanding target audiences, setting campaign objectives, selecting appropriate media channels, and creating effective media strategies are all crucial components of this unit.

Data Analysis for Media Planning •br> This unit covers the use of data analytics tools and techniques to analyze consumer behavior, market trends, and campaign performance, which helps in making informed media planning decisions.

Digital Media Planning •br> This unit focuses on digital media planning, including display advertising, social media, search engine marketing, and mobile advertising. It also covers digital media metrics and analytics.

Traditional Media Planning •br> This unit covers traditional media planning, including television, radio, print, and out-of-home advertising. It also explores traditional media metrics and analytics.

Budgeting and Resource Allocation •br> This unit covers media budgeting, cost estimation, and resource allocation. It also explores the various pricing models used in media buying.

Media Negotiation and Purchasing •br> This unit covers the negotiation and purchasing of media inventory, including direct buying and programmatic buying. It also explores the role of media agencies and their compensation models.

Measurement and Optimization •br> This unit covers the measurement and optimization of media campaigns, including the use of key performance indicators (KPIs), attribution modeling, and testing and learning.

Cross-Channel Media Planning •br> This unit covers cross-channel media planning, including integrated marketing communications (IMC) and omnichannel marketing strategies. It also explores the role of technology platforms in managing cross-channel campaigns.
